Retail trade falls for third consecutive month

September 28, 2021 afndaily 0

Retail trade fell 1.7 per cent in August, on a seasonally-adjusted basis, marking the third consecutive monthly decline as lockdowns in Australia’s two largest cities crimp buying. The August decline was the smallest over the […]

Plenty of fuel left in oil rally as prices hit 3-year highs

September 27, 2021 afndaily 0

An emerging energy crisis boosting natural gas prices and forcing users to switch fuels is coinciding with major drawdowns in crude inventories, supporting a rally across Brent oil, which analysts predict could tap $US90 a barrel this […]
